Johnny Depp Does Not Want An Oscar

Actor Johnny Depp, who is known for films like “Pirates of the Caribbean”, “Alice in Wonderland” and “Charlie and the Chocolate Factory”, says that he does not want to win an Oscar for any of his roles.
 
The “Rango” actor shared that he isn't worried about taking an Academy Award home because he wouldn't like to give a speech, reports femalefirst.co.uk.
 
"I don't want to win one of those things ever, you know. I don't want to have to talk ... They gave me one of those things, like a nomination, two or three times. A nomination is plenty. The idea of winning means that you're in competition with someone and I'm not in competition with anybody,” BBC's Newsbeat quoted Depp as saying.
 
"I just stick to my guns and do what I want to do. Sometimes people don't like it but that's alright,” he added.
 
Depp will next be seen in “Alice Through the Looking Glass”, “Yoga Hosers” and “Pirates of the Caribbean: Dead Men Tell No Tales”.
